Tender description

The provision of Beat the Street which is a community‑wide physical activity programme aiming to engage residents in Tilbury and Chadwell. Participants use cards to record walking, running or cycling by tapping "Beat Boxes" placed across the area. The programme is delivered through schools, community groups and local events, and is designed to assess whether increases in physical activity can be sustained over time. ## Contract award
